Happiness and Judgements!
Lately, one of the things that I have been doing is giving up judgements of others. I realize that judgements are really just another form of critical self-talk. By limiting my mind to engage in any kind of judgement or criticism of the actions of others, I am freeing myself from the need to react to most things that people do.
My decision to give up judging is not for the purpose of making others feel good, or even to be a good person myself; it is for my own benefit. Being less judgmental of others has led me to feel freer then I have ever been before. I seem to be releasing myself from my own judgments, which were really more about me than they were about others.
"Happiness depends more on judgment of one’s own self." These are the words of Benjamin Franklin, who apparently understood the meaning of happiness and its dependence on the judgement of ourselves. By not judging others, I am not judging myself, or at least not judging myself as much as I used to. It is now becoming a habit for me. It is a habit that has given me an unbelievable sense of freedom.
Freedom would be enough of a reward for not judging others. I have felt another rewarding benefit from letting go of judging others, but I have felt that I have a feeling of loving people even more. Gerald G. Jampolsky, M.D., a prolific writer and teacher has said: "By not judging, we release the past and let go of our fears of the future. In so doing, we come to see that everyone is our teacher and that every circumstance is an opportunity for growth in happiness, peace and love."
When you are looking at what you don't like about people, it is hard to feel good or be happy. The more I gave up criticizing or judging others, the more I got the feeling of love for others. I think that is why Mother Teresa so brilliantly said: "If you judge people, you have no time to love them." I know what she meant by these words, because they have become true for me.
Peter McWilliams, the author of You Can't Afford the Luxury of a Negative Thought has said: "Positive thoughts (joy, happiness, fulfillment, achievement, worthiness) have positive results (enthusiasm, calm, well-being, ease, energy, love). Negative thoughts (judgement, unworthiness, mistrust, resentment, fear) produce negative results (tension, anxiety, alienation, anger, fatigue).

If you really want to change your life experience with regards to how others treat you, try changing the way you mentally think about judging other people. If you must say something about their behavior, that is fine. Say whatever you think they should know, related to important issues, but to keep thinking about things they may do that bother you and are not really important, is more about punishing yourself with thoughts that will sooner or later drive you nuts.
The biggest benefit I have derived from developing a more non-judgmental attitude is the amazingly wonderful way people have been responding to me. As I have been eliminating those criticizing and judging thoughts from my mind, it is as if people sense that I am not criticizing and judging them anymore, so they respond in a much more positive way than I would have normally expected. The more power and control you have over your own mind, the better your life will be! What did you just think? Was that an empowering thought for you?

Edit what you say when you speak to yourself. If you find yourself about to say something important in a negative pattern, edit it to a positive pattern. If someone were about to say to himself, "That was stupid of me," he would be much better off editing this to say, "Be smart" or "Be wise" instead. Perhaps he really did say or do something stupid. But now that he is aware of this mistake, he would be wise to tell himself how he would prefer to be in the future. Both of these positive self-statements are messages to make smarter and wiser choices and decisions. This is good advice to give to oneself.Happy-Heaven Letters :)
